Abstract

Draft genome sequences of Elizabethkingia meningoseptica and representatives of each of its four historically described genomospecies were sequenced here. Preliminary analysis suggests that Elizabethkingia miricola belongs to genomospecies 2, and both Elizabethkingia anophelis and Elizabethkingia endophytica are most similar to genomospecies 1.
